This Pastoral Affairs Department helps the Catholic Bishops of Nigeria in the exercise of their pastoral office for the good and service of the Church in Nigeria and the particular Churches. The main task of the department is to develop a comprehensive and realizable pastoral plan for the Church in Nigeria and facilitate its implementation. The department deals with the pastoral activities in the Church and functions at the strategic level with a main task of guiding those relevant bodies in each ecclesiastical circumscription, that function at the operational level, towards realizing the mission of the Church.

The Pastoral Affairs department is made up of the following units

  • Liturgy/pastoral unit
  • Pilgrimages, synods and congresses
  • Religious education, catechesis and Biblical apostolate
  • Inculturation and translations
  • Canon law
  • Theology, ethics
  • New Evangelization

DUTIES

The task of the Department includes:

  • Production and printing of annual liturgical Calendar and other important liturgical materials.
  • Maintaining steady correspondence with

 

  • Sacred Congregation for Divine Worship.
  • Pontifical Commission for Pastoral Tourism.
  • The International Commission on English in Liturgy.
  • Co-coordinating the work of diocesan spiritual directors.
  • Making Mass wine available for the Nigerian Catholic Church.
  • Organizing International and National Eucharistic congresses and other Pastoral Congresses.
  • Organizing National Pilgrimages and co-operating with organizers of Provincial Pilgrimages.
  • Co-coordinating Jubilee Celebrations on the National Level

The Pastoral Affairs Department of the CBCN is the office charged with issues relating to Theological Reflection, Canon Law, Religious Education, Biblical Apostolate, Catechetic, Inculturation and Translation, and Organization of Pilgrimages, Congresses, Synods and Jubilees.

This unit sees to matters concerning divine worship and the fostering of pastoral initiatives in the various ecclesiastical circumscriptions in Nigeria.

The functions of this unit include:

  • Offering services to Bishops (individually and collectively) and Diocesan liturgical commissions on liturgical matters
  • Collaborating with directors of liturgy and diocesan Masters of Liturgical ceremonies towards ensuring that the liturgy is celebrated according to the mind of the Church
  • Promoting the use of sound sacred music in the liturgy
  • Promoting pastoral initiatives in Dioceses
  • Seeing to the preparation and approval of liturgical texts for use in Nigeria
  • Maintaining correspondence with the Congregation for the Doctrine of Faith; Congregation for Divine Worship and the council for English in the liturgy
  • Ensuring that directives coming from the Holy See in the area of liturgical and pastoral life of the Church are implemented across the country
  • Collaborating with the Ambassadors Publications in the publication of liturgical calendar
  • Ensuring that Mass wine is available for Dioceses to purchase
  • Overseeing the celebration of special jubilees and years. E.g., Year of Faith, Year of Mercy, Year of the Family, Marian Year, etc.

This unit sees to the promotion of the theory and practice of canon law with the aim of upholding justice and order in the Church and guarding against arbitrariness and anarchy. The ultimate goal that this unit works towards is the salus animarum (cf. canon 1752).

The functions of this unit include:

  • Offering canonical services to Bishops individually and collectively
  • Collaborating with Canon Law Societies of Nigeria and of West Africa
  • Collaborating with the Canon Law Faculty of the Catholic Institute of West Africa
  • Offering canonical services to Institutes of Consecrated Life and Societies of Apostolic Life and associations aspiring towards such
  • Organizing seminars towards assisting ecclesiastical tribunals in their functions
  • Assisting the CBCN in coming up with complementary norms
  • Assisting Dioceses in putting in place necessary canonical Policies and guidelines
  • Guiding Church organizations (at the national level) in the drafting of their constitutions
  • Facilitating inter or intra diocesan arbitration and conciliation where necessary
  • Maintaining correspondence with the Pontifical Council for the Interpretation of Legislative Texts
  • Collaborating with the Association of Catholic Lawyers
  • Attending to matters that concern relations between the Latin and Eastern Catholic Churches
  • Attending to pastoral practices from the canonical perspective
